ValidatorErrorException(Exception, String, String) - метод |
Добавляет сообщение об ошибке с указанием возникшего исключения.
Ключ сообщения принимается как неизвестный.
Исключение
AggregateException преобразуется в несколько сообщений
для каждого агрегированного исключения.
Пространство имён:
Tessa.Platform.Validation
Сборка:
Tessa (в Tessa.dll) Версия: 3.5.0.19
Синтаксис public Validator ErrorException(
Exception ex,
string message = null,
string additionalDetails = null
)
Public Function ErrorException (
ex As Exception,
Optional message As String = Nothing,
Optional additionalDetails As String = Nothing
) As Validator
public:
Validator^ ErrorException(
Exception^ ex,
String^ message = nullptr,
String^ additionalDetails = nullptr
)
member ErrorException :
ex : Exception *
?message : string *
?additionalDetails : string
(* Defaults:
let _message = defaultArg message null
let _additionalDetails = defaultArg additionalDetails null
*)
-> Validator
Параметры
- ex
- Тип: SystemException
Возникшее исключение. - message (Optional)
- Тип: SystemString
Сообщение или null/пустая строка, если в качестве сообщения выводится краткое описание исключения.
Полный текст исключения всегда выводится в деталях.
- additionalDetails (Optional)
- Тип: SystemString
Дополнительная информация, которая выводится после текста исключения в деталях сообщения.
Если равна null или пустой строке, то в деталях выводится только исключение.
Возвращаемое значение
Тип:
Validator
Текущий объект валидации, информация о ключе, шаблоне и типе сообщения которого остаётся неизменной.
Заметки
Метод дополнительно выполняет логирование полного текста исключения.
См. также